![]() |
Bootbares Programm
Würde gerne ein Programm schreiebn, das beim PC-Start direkt von der Diskette oder CD booten kann...(Soll so werden, dass man nur mit der richtigen CD bzw. Diskette den PC starten kann...)
Könnt ihm mir weiterhelfen? |
Re: Bootbares Programm
da musst du den bootsektor der diskette bzw. Festplatte etc. schreiben so das dann auf dein programm verwiesen wird. Und anhand dessen was du für ne shell benutzt musst du dann dein programm in der entsprechenden weise compilieren
|
Re: Bootbares Programm
Ich würde sagen: In den Kernelmodus wechseln gibts nicht (welcher Kernel?) - int 21h kannst du vergessen. Damit dürften alle deine Chancen, das mit Delphi zu machen, gerade vernichtet worden sein (egal, wie viel du darin rumhackst - wenn's doch geht, wäre System.pas wohl deine erste Anlaufstelle).
Die Lösung für dein Problem dürfte ein schönes "dd if=/dev/zero of=/dev/hda bs=512 count=1" sein. Dann suchst du dir einen Bootmanager und brennst den auf CD / schreibst in auf die Diskette (letzteres dürfte einfacher sein, da kannst du LILO mit "boot=/dev/fd0" nehmen). Wenn das System mal gebootet ist, kann man den Bootsektor natürlich neu schreiben. Gegen Leute, die sich wirklich auskennen, helfen aber sowieso nur Wächterkarten (habe zumindest noch kein anderes System gesehen, das nicht umgehbar wäre). |
Re: Bootbares Programm
Gibts noch andere möglichkeiten mein System mit einen Delphi-Programm vor unbefugten Zutritt zu schützen? :?:
|
Re: Bootbares Programm
Moin Xero,
da das was Du vorhast mit Delphi nicht machbar ist (benötigt als Grundlage Windows, was in dem von Dir geschilderten Zusammenhang nicht vorhanden ist), verschieb' ichs mal nach "Programmieren allgemein". |
Re: Bootbares Programm
Zitat:
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 04:49 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z